WebNov 18, 2024 · Statistical validity can be defined as the extent to which drawn conclusions of a research study can be considered accurate and reliable from a statistical test. To achieve statistical validity, it is essential for researchers to have sufficient data and also choose the right statistical approach to analyze that data. WebJan 3, 2024 · Examples: Triangulation in different types of research. Qualitative research: You conduct in-depth interviews with different groups of stakeholders, such as parents, teachers, and children.
